Repiru Posted February 19, 2017 Share Posted February 19, 2017 Do they take up space in the 'Sentinel' tab? What's the stasis for? Is it only if you don't want to use your kubrow anymore, and/or is the slot for kubrows?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
0 (PSN)Whatawaytogo Posted February 19, 2017 Share Posted February 19, 2017 they do not use "sentinel" slots... they have their own in the incubator(extra still cost plat) stasis is used to keep your pets health from degrading over long periods of non-use. due to dna instabilities. if you dont pump them with stabilizers and if you dont have the incubator upgrade segment installed(comes from dojo research), when it hits 0% ordis tosses them out the airlock because they are dead. if you have the upgrade segment when they get around 25%(i think) they are put into stasis automatically. can only have 1 pet out at a time while the others are in stasis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
